(Via Rail Canada issued the following news release on September 17.)

MONTREAL — Make VIA Rail Canada your “main course” for a weekend getaway this fall. With three departures next month – October 3, 10, and 17, 2003 – the “VIA Rail Gourmet Train” package invites travelers aboard a rolling restaurant from Toronto to Ottawa, Canada’s capital city.

The package begins as passengers board the train at Toronto Union Station for a 5:30 PM departure, enjoy a pre-dinner cocktail and delight in the comfort and amenities of a car reserved exclusively for gourmet train travelers. As Toronto’s towering skyline rolls past, the scene soon becomes a kaleidoscope of fall colors as the train journeys eastward through the province of Ontario. At dinnertime, passengers retreat into the elegant art deco style dining car, where they are served a delectable five-course meal prepared by chefs of VIA Rail Canada and Café Henry Burger, one of the Ottawa region’s leading restaurants. Fit for royalty indeed, the meal includes:

– Smoked Mariposa breast of duck on baby greens with apple vinaigrette
– Napoléon of diver’s scallops and fresh lobster on a wasabi and green pea coulis
– Roast loin of wapiti with citrus reduction sauce, caramelized apple stuffed with cranberry compote, baby vegetables and potato roesti
– Seasonal salad with walnut crusted roast goat’s cheese
– Medley of sweets (crème brûlée, chocolate Marquise, chestnut swan)

Upon arrival in Ottawa shortly before 10:00 PM, passengers are transferred to the five-star Hilton Lac Leamy in Gatineau for the first of a luxurious two-night stay. From here, travelers have the opportunity to explore Canada’s capital. Must-see attractions include nearby Gatineau Park, which features some of the Outaouais region’s most spectacular fall foliage, and Casino du Lac Leamy, which lies adjacent to the hotel and whose theater’s current featured shows include Fame, Eric Idle (of Monty Python renown) and The Big Band Broadcast. Consult with the hotel’s Concierge for information on sightseeing tours, attractions and entertainment available for a small additional charge.

For those looking to further enhance the weekend’s gastronomic experience, the Casino du Lac Leamy is also home to Le Baccara, a five-diamond, triple award-winning restaurant. Besides boasting the finest in French-inspired cuisine, the restaurant also features a spectacular wine cellar with over 1,200 bottles and 130 varieties or vintage wines.

There are several trains that depart from Ottawa for Toronto each day, and travelers have their choice of whichever scheduled departure that best suits their travel itinerary. Upon hotel checkout, a transfer is included to the Ottawa Station for a return trip to Toronto in premier VIA 1 Class.

Priced at CND $705 per person for double occupancy, the package includes VIA’s Gourmet Train service, two nights’ hotel accommodations, transfers to and from Ottawa Station, and return service to Toronto in premier VIA 1 Class. Taxes and gratuities are additional. Based on availability.
